Bobi Wine Declares Kayunga Election EC Results ‘Broad Day Robbery;’ Announces Next Plan of Action against Museveni

National Unity Platform (NUP) leader Robert Kyagulanyi aka Bobi Wine has described results from the Kayunga LCV byelection as ‘broad day robbery.’

In what might have shocked NUP candidate Harriet Kafeero Nakwedde, the Electoral Commission (EC) declared ruling National Resistance Movement (NRM) candidate Andrew Muwonge the winner of the election. (See full results here).

Earlier NUP had claimed that Nakwedde had won.

Commenting on the election results, NUP president Bobi Wine accused NRM Chairman President Yoweri Kaguta Tibuhaburwa Museveni (who appoints members of the Electoral Commission – EC) of “robbing the victory of the people.”

Bobi Wine further claimed that according to what NUP agents had compiled, Nakwedde had beaten Muwonge by a margin of over 15,000 votes.

“In broad day light, Museveni robs the victory of the people, and declares his candidate in Kayunga!” said Bobi Wine,

“Despite the stuffing and all manner of rigging, the signed DR [Declaration of Results] forms give us a 15,000 votes lead.”

On what he and NUP will do next, Bobi Wine said: “Ugandans will have to decide the next course of action.”
